Abstract

This scoping review gives an overview of current research activities in the field of very early mobilization with robotic devices of intensive care patients. It presents the effect of very early, robot-assisted mobilization on intensive care patients based on their outcomes. © 2021 European Federation for Medical Informatics (EFMI) and IOS Press.
